## Scanner Basics (Support)

The Pellgrove scanner integration reads barcodes into the Marlin order screen. If a scan beeps but nothing appears, the browser extension is disconnected — have the user restart it. If scans produce garbage characters, the keyboard layout is wrong; set it to the Marlin default. Escalate hardware faults to the Deskside queue. Full troubleshooting steps and known firmware quirks are documented here.

runbook for tagug-hafog: https://jira.lumiclabs.internal/projects/pages/pages/9773c0d8

## Request Tracing Overview

All services at Fernwhistle Labs propagate a trace header through the Corridor mesh. Maintainers should ensure new services forward it unchanged; dropped headers break the span graph in Tracelattice. Sampling is set to 10% in production. Historical trace archives are encrypted at rest, and restoring them for audits requires the recovery passphrase below.

vault phrase of fafop-hahop = ralys-kasion-normir-belix-silys-fendor

**Capacity note — Vellastra dispatch simulator.** For the eng sync: simulating the 40-car Marrowgate tower at 10x speed saturates one worker at roughly 9k rider events/sec, so we'll shard by bank rather than by floor. Memory stays flat if the event ring is sized correctly. The knobs we propose locking in are these.

tuning table, hahof-tafop:
RATE_LIMITS = {
    "ulaix": 10,
    "wenath": 1,
}